Hakeem Jeffries, Democratic leader of the House, passionately criticizes Trump's recent speech and clarifies misconceptions about healthcare policies. Daniel Goldman, a former federal prosecutor, dissects Jack Smith's testimony, emphasizing the evidence against Trump and warning of potential Republican resistance to its release. Senator Amy Klobuchar challenges FCC Chair Brendan Carr for his political maneuvers, advocating for genuine consumer protection. Jim Himes raises serious concerns about a controversial military strike, suggesting it could be deemed a war crime, pushing for transparency.

Force A Vote On ACA Tax Credits

  • Hakeem Jeffries urges forcing an up-or-down House vote to extend Affordable Care Act tax credits via discharge petition.
  • He advises using public pressure and House action to create momentum for Senate passage.

Discharge Petitions Signal House Instability

  • Jeffries highlights three successful Democratic-led discharge petitions as evidence of Republican vulnerability.
  • He frames this as Mike Johnson losing control of the House amid mounting bipartisan pressure.
